Relief Valve and Rupture Disc Testing – Pressure safety valves and rupture discs protect pressure vessels and piping systems from excessive internal pressure. Periodic testing and adjustment of this equipment is essential to maintain overall safety. Hydrostatic Testing/Leak Testing – Pipelines and tanks are tested for their strength and leaks by pressurizing a liquid, and observing whether there is a pressure loss. Maintenance of Calibration Standards and Test Equipment - Portable calibrators and test equipment requires periodic checks and calibration. Having local standards on site for calibration of these instruments offers a savings in cost and downtime of instruments: calibrate the field instruments locally and then send only the standard in for regular calibration.
